Transaction 75dbcdb63e18f05b147d4f8103aeb86d50eec049c77ec740f19b8d49e8056096

2 Input
2 Outputs
  • 75dbcdb63e18f05b147d4f8103aeb86d50eec049c77ec740f19b8d49e8056096:0
  • value  50000000
    address  1KxznhJYbUat2dp7vf1yw7WBHdVeEpFf7e
  • 75dbcdb63e18f05b147d4f8103aeb86d50eec049c77ec740f19b8d49e8056096:1
  • value  255228
    address  19u4HSV5EsAJCJwoRiecYrHikMoaGsJk6q